WHITE, Albert Victor
Personal Details
| Service Number: | 27814 |
|---|---|
| Enlisted: | 8 October 1940 |
| Last Rank: | Corporal |
| Last Unit: | Not yet discovered |
| Born: | Kilkenny, South Australia, 29 May 1915 |
| Home Town: | West Croydon, Charles Sturt, South Australia |
| Schooling: | Not yet discovered |
| Occupation: | Waterside Worker at Port Adelaide |
| Died: | Ischaemic Heart Disease, Woodville, Adelaide, South Australia, 29 September 1979, aged 64 years |
| Cemetery: |
Cheltenham Cemetery, South Australia Interred in the Crematorium wall. |
| Memorials: | Findon & Flinders Park RSL Honour Roll |
Service History
World War 2 Service
| 8 Oct 1940: | Involvement Corporal, 27814 | |
|---|---|---|
| 8 Oct 1940: | Enlisted Adelaide | |
| 8 Oct 1940: | Enlisted Royal Australian Air Force, Corporal, 27814 | |
| 29 Nov 1945: | Discharged |
